A recent episode of the ImPaulsive podcast featured Austin Theory as the guest. One of the topics discussed included Theory’s thoughts about his match against John Cena at WrestleMania 39 and how Cena wanted him to turn face and work as a “good guy” after their match.
“I just remember him telling me, ‘You’re not a bad guy. Like I want you to be you,’” Theory said. “I was like, ‘Man, I’m this obnoxious, over-the-top, cocky heel.’ And he’s like, ‘I feel like that’s not going to last too long. You got to be yourself.’
After the match, I remember Cena telling me he was like, ‘Hey, I went and talked to Vince [McMahon]. And I told him, You’re not a bad guy. So hopefully that helps you become a good guy.’”
Theory also gave his thoughts about the advice Cena shared with him.
“One of my favorite things was doing the match at [Wrestle]Mania, like I knew the finish and like me biting his ear and stuff. Cause I remember he asked me, ‘Do you know who Evander Holyfield is?’ I was like ‘Yeah’ he’s like, ‘We’ll do something like that tonight.’ I’m like, ‘All right, cool’ …
But the thing that stuck out to me the most was after he told me he said, ‘Just remember every show we do is a live event.’ This is the biggest show we have. We treated it like a live event.”

Theory also gave his thoughts about his journey from NXT to the main roster for his career in WWE and his time working together on-screen with former WWE Executive Chairman Vince McMahon.
“So I remember my time in NXT, it was kinda just, I feel like I was there. Then something started to work when I was in the group The Way; I started showing more of my humor, being more funny, showing that. I feel like that’s kind of the tip of it in NXT. Then when I got to the main roster, I didn’t even realise Vince [McMahon] was pushing me, and behind me, until I remember when I won the US Title and became the youngest US Champ, but at the end of that match, Vince wanted all the heels to come out, hold me up in the ring. Then, as I left the ring, he came out on the stage and held my arm, and I think in that moment I was like ‘Whoa, something’s going on here, we’re going places.‘”
